Evaluating the Performance of GESTUNBET: Accuracy, Efficiency, and Robustness
Assessing the efficacy of a novel language model like GESTUNBET necessitates a comprehensive evaluation encompassing performance, resource utilization, and robustness. Accuracy quantifies the model's ability to generate correct and relevant outputs, while efficiency measures the computational resources consumed during training and inference. Robustness, on the other hand, evaluates the model's capacity to handle diverse inputs and noisy information without significant degradation in performance.
